HIS entire publication is devoted to a presentation of the reports of earnings and expenses of United States railroads for the latest month (March) and for the calendar year to date, including said month. The table embraces every steam operating railroad in the country which is obliged to make monthly reports to the Inter-State Commerce Commission at Washington. Returns are note required only from carriers whose railway operating revenues, or gross earnings, exceed $1,000,000 per annum. sworn returns on file at WashingSworn Returns. The figures are a transcript of the ton. They have the further advantage of uniformity of method and classification. Every company is obliged to make up its returns on the same basis and in the same way as every other company. T The "Chronicle" has always made a specialty of weekly and monthly Earnings reports of railroad earnings, and for nearly fifty years its weekly Our Specialty, and monthly summaries have been everywhere accepted as authoritative. The present publication is in continuation of this work. These Inter-State Commerce returns also make it possible for us Full Details, to present full details of both the revenues and expenses. Besides showing total gross earnings, we indicate separately the passenger and the freight revenues. In the case of the expenditures we report the outlays for both maintenance of way and maintenance of equipment as well as the traffic and transportation expenses. We also show the railway tax accruals and the net earnings after the deduction of such taxes and also the deduction of the comparatively trifling item of uncollectible railway revenues. In addition, we indicate the net earnings remaining after the deduction of certain rents, namely equipment rents and joint facility rent. We conclude by giving the miles operated on which the earnings are based. discard altogether, and Cents Discarded. REVENUE RETURNS OF UNITED•STATES RAILROADS FOR MARCH AND FOR THE THREE MONTHS ENDING WITH MARCH. In the following we furnish detailed figures of earnings and expenses for March 1922, as compared with March 1921, and also for the three months ending with March in the two years, of every steam railroad in the United States which is obliged to file monthly returns of earnings and expenses with the Inter-State Commerce Commission at Washington. It should be understood, however, that the Inter-State Commerce Commiss ion now requires monthly reports only from roads whose gross railway operating revenues exceed $1,000,000 per annum. Prior to the taking over of the roads by the Government, or, to be strictly accurate, prior to the call for the March 1918 reports, monthly returns were required from all carriers having railway operating revenues in excess of $100,000 per annum. In the closing page of this publication-page 14-we also give the Company returns where these differ in any way from the Commerce Commission returns or embrace more facts than are containe d in the latter. RAILWAY EARNINGS COMPANY RETURNS All the figures in the foregoing pages are transcripts of the monthly returns as filed With the Inter-State Commerce Commission at Washington. A few railroad companies also issue monthly statements of their own, and sometimes these company state. ments go beyond the requirements of the Commission and give added items of information. Besides this, a number of companies -notably the Pennsylvania Railroad-issue consolidated statements, showing results for the system as a whole, whereas the Commerce Commission requires returns from each constituent road separately. It is our purpose that each issue of the "Railway Earnings Section" shall furnish an absolutely complete record of all monthly returns, in whatever form issued, that may be put out by any steam railroad in the United States. Accordingly, we bring together here all the company statements where they differ in any way from the returns to the Commission, or where they embrace more facts than are contained in such returns. It should be distinctly understood that where the company statements are identical with those rendered to the Commerce Commission, and do not include any additional items, we do not undertake to repeat them here. From tabulations prepared by the United States Railroad Administration we have compiled the following statement showing for all of the Class 1 roads-that is, all roads whose gross revenues from railway operations exceed $1,000,000 per annum-the Net Federal Income for the calendar years 1919 and 1918, in comparison with the "Standard Return," or Government Guaranteed Rental. The compilation enables any one to see whether during the period of Government control any given road was operated at a loss or profit to the Government and the extent of such loss or profit. It will be observed that only in a few exceptional oases did the Government derive a profit from the operation of the roads. The Standard Return represents the average net income for the three-year "test" period, that is, the three years ending June 30 1917, this being the income which the Government agreed to pay- to the roads as compensation for the use of their property. The 1919 and 1918 figures of Federal Net Income, the Railroad Administration states, have been taken from the monthly returns which the roads are required to file with the Inter-State Commerce Commission and which are given from month to month in this publication. The figures referred to represent only the last item in these returns. Any one desiring the full details for the different roads, including gross revenues, expenses, &c., will find them in the issue of this publication for March 13 1920.
